Overview (Why This Role?)
As a Content Services Associate, you'll ensure all content in our digital asset management (DAM) system is accurate, accessible, and optimized-playing a key role in driving operational excellence across markets.
Key Responsibilities (What You Are Doing)
• Evaluate incoming digital assets from multiple pipelines for accuracy, consistency, and completeness
• Monitor production schedules and go-live timelines to ensure on-time delivery
• Tag and organize digital assets to enhance searchability and support automation efforts
• Troubleshoot technical issues, document bugs, and contribute suggestions for feature improvements
• Onboard and support users across departments-resolving access issues and offering training that drives adoption
• Partner with content creators to ensure metadata accuracy and compliance with standards during DAM uploads
• Collaborate with cross-functional teams to identify and resolve workflow inefficiencies across connected systems
